- HOT FIX Appointment Scheduled benchmark not working.
- FIXED If a contact books two appointments simultaneously, their confirmation emails will no longer show the same information.
- Compatibility for 2.7.9
- FIXED Email reminder event type conflicting with core event types preventing funnels from executing.
- TWEAKED Bump minimum PHP Verison to 7.4
- TWEAKED Improved localization
- FIXED CSS on the booking form
- UPDATED Google SDK and Guzzle Library
- Add a new appointment button to the appointments card in the contact record.
- Better error handling when Google tokens expire
- Track status of google-connection and make it visible in the google connections dropdown
- Added location field to Google integration settings
- Added new filter for Zoom meeting settings
- Fixed all appointments showing in contact info card
- Fixed location in Google calendar showing as \"false\"
- Updated the translations file.
⚠️ If you are connected to Zoom or Google Calendar you must reconnect all your calendars via the Oauth process as the way we integrate with both services has changed.
- All-new design
- All new integration with Zoom
- All new integration with Google Calendar
- Multiple performance enhancements
- New permalink structure
- Fixed calendar cancel appointment not working in some cases.
- Added width property in some text areas.
- Added CSS class for the Iframe so users can style them.
- Updated minimum IFrame height to 700px.
- Fixed Error displayed on the calendar when the user is not logged in.
- Added GDPR consent checkboxes.
- Removed custom settings for the zoom meetings added by Groundhogg.
- FIXED Appointment notes not syncing with the google calendar.
- Added support for Google Recurring events.
- Added functionality to schedule Google Meet meeting when the appointment is booked.
- Updated the Google API library to newer version 2.7.
- Fixed calendar display clickable date even though no time slot available.
- Added functionality to send admin notification to the calendar owner in the form of SMS.
- Fixed reschedule emails are getting send without rescheduling.
- The appointment name will be updated in Booking Calendar based google calendar appointment name when automatic sync happens.
- Added Calendar support for Groundhogg version 2.2.
- Fixed the bug which displays the date on calendar from the 1970\'s.
- Fixed rescheduling appointment not working in some cases.
- updated the page link with the manage page function
- Updated Translation file for new strings.
- Fixed time zone issue. In some cases, the +ve time zone does not display date properly.
- Added functionality to block whole day appointment using google\'s all-day event.
- Fixed zoom shortcode not working in google calendar description.
- Fixed No appointment available message not displaying in the admin area of a calendar.
- Updated notice string for no appointment on the frontend side.
- Change the execution order of events while booking and updating appointment.
- Fixed: dates are displayed in UTC time on frontend when timezone contains space in its name.
- Fixed: In some cases, google calendar does not getting created with proper timezone
- Updated description of settings fields.
- Fixed: Maximum date displayed as enabled when there are no available slots.
- Added functionality to send admin notification to the calendar owner.
- Added new replacement code to get the timezone of admin.
- Added functionality to add custom calendar name for google calendars.
- Fixed issue appointment slots are not blocking for GMT timezone.
- Fixed an issue with the Google Calendar sync rescheduling appointments if the timezone of the calendar did not match the timezone of the site.
- Updated translations POT file.
- Improved usability on mobile
- Frontend user experience overhaul
- Added roles for sales managers. now they can view only their own calendars.
- Added code which makes copying shortcode easier.
- Added caps to manage appointments by the sales manager.
- Added replacement code for Calendar owner Contact details.
- Added functionality to book an appointment from the contact\'s action section.
- Added Compatibility for Groundhogg lite version
- Added compatibility for Groundhogg SMS plugin.
- Notification Improvements
- Added checks for the filter
- Added filter for appointment schedule.
- Fixed bug displays a chat bubble inside Calendar Iframe.
- Fixed bug which generates server failed error while performing a sync operation with google calendar in some cases.
- Added functionality to send a calendar invite from google calendar when google sync is ON.
- Fixed: Calendar table showing error in some cases.
- Fixed: Zoom integration sync loss in some cases.
- Added Functionality to create zoom meetings using groundhogg booking Calendar.
- Added Replacement code for displaying ZOOM meeting details.
- Updated google authentication method. This version is required to sync with google calendar.
- Added One-click Google Calendar Authentication.
- Fixed google calendar Sync issue.
- Added cookie tracking for contact already registered for the default form.
- Added functionality to add wait time before the appointment.
- Fixed bug: error generated while connecting google calendar.
- Removed calendar settings
- Added notification section for SMS and emails.
- Updated code structure.
- added custom availability section.
- Added functionality to add a field countdown timer.
- Added functionality to select the start day of the week.
- Added functionality to customize date and time formate while sending emails. (it uses your general setting)
- Added filters for string conversion.
- Fixed date display UTC 0 timezone while sending emails.
- Changed name to Booking Calendar.
- Fixed bug which causes a time difference between google calendar and groundhogg calendar.
- Added setting to display time slots in 12-hour formate.
- Change time storing Fixed appointment display issue.
- Added functionality to create time slots. Added redirect page on successful appointment booking. Added functionality to add custom text on the appointment booking button. Updated buffer time. Users can select buffer time up to 60 minutes.